[qu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ous][quote=Anonymous]MB here. Anytime we don't need our nanny because we are away, or have company, or whatever, we pay her. If she is ready and able to work, but we CHOOSE not to use her, then we pay her (this is for our full-time nanny, not for occasional babysitters or part-time or temporary people.) I would do that whether or not the nanny is a live-in. [/quote] Thanks everyone! We will pay her. I wasn't looking for an excuse not to and it has nothing to do with us not affording our vacation if we pay her (we're just driving to relatives two hours away, nothing fancy). I just wanted to know how throw is commonly handled.[/quote] 01.11 here. Common practice is to pay regardless of whether the nanny works or not. Few families find nannies willing to go without pay while NF is on vacation and nanny may also need to vacate her living space. With that said, I've worked with several families who made it clear that my food while they were gone was my responsibility, which was fine with me, but I was paid, and although I wasn't required to work while they were gone, I cooked ahead for my charges and did various child-related tasks which I couldn't do as easily when the kids were there (cleaning all the toys and reorganizing them, sorting through clothes).[/quote]
